0

Widget.qml, Button.qml, Label.qml.. 在Widget.qml, 有一个Button元, 在Button.qml, 有元Label...

我怎样才能通过Buttonin Widget...访问 Label

小部件.qml标签.qml

4

1 回答 1

0

您只能绑定Label标签本身内部的属性。如果您只是想显式设置这些属性,则可以将其放在创建组件时调用的 javascript 函数中:

ClearButton {
    Component.onCompleted: { label.text = ... }
}

或者您可以在内部绑定属性ClearButton并将标签属性绑定到父按钮:

ClearButton {
    id: button
    property var text: "登陆" // prefer "property string text"

    ...

    Label {
        text: button.text
        ...
    }
}
于 2013-12-09T21:26:41.957 回答